We are seeking a dynamic AI/Robotics Product Manager to drive the integration of cutting-edge technologies and transform them into customer-centric solutions. This role will play a pivotal part in defining safety, usability, and performance metrics, while collaborating with enterprise clients to refine robotic and agentic deployments.
Responsibilities:
- Translate deep tech breakthroughs (VLA models, Agentic RAG) into tangible customer value.
- Define safety, usability, and performance metrics for the engineering teams.
- Interface with early enterprise adopters to gather feedback on agentic and robotic deployments.
- Lead cross-functional teams to ensure successful product delivery.
- Develop and maintain a product roadmap that aligns with strategic business goals.
Required Skills:
- Technical background in AI, computer science, or engineering.
- Proven experience shipping complex hardware or deep-tech software products.
- Exceptional ability to communicate complex concepts to both engineers and stakeholders.
- Strong analytical skills and a data-driven decision-making approach.

What you need to know about the Calgary Tech Scene
Employees can spend up to one-third of their life at work, so choosing the right company is crucial, not just for the job itself but for the company culture as well. While startups often offer dynamic culture and growth opportunities, large corporations provide benefits like career development and networking, especially appealing to recent graduates. Fortunately, Calgary stands out as a hub for both, recognized as one of Startup Genome's Top 100 Emerging Ecosystems, while also playing host to a number of multinational enterprises. In Calgary, job seekers can find a wide range of opportunities.
